The Akamai Reference Number: A Glimpse into the Surveillance Machine
When all else fails, you’re directed to contact support and quote the Akamai Reference Number. This isn’t just a random string of characters; it’s a breadcrumb in the vast surveillance machine that powers the web. Akamai is one of the largest content delivery networks, and its systems are designed to detect and block threats. But what constitutes a ‘threat’? Is it a hacker? A bot? Or just someone using a VPN to watch a show not available in their region?
